Weave your story into ours - we have a winner!

On 1 November 2025, we celebrated our 60th anniversary. As part of this milestone, we launched a competition to design a commemorative tartan, open to all students at the University of the Highlands and Islands (UHI). The competition attracted a wide range of creative designs from student across the UHI partnership. A judging panel shortlisted three entries that were put to an all-staff staff vote. The winning design by Fiona Helen Lane, a Gaelic student at Sabhal Mòr Ostaig, was announced in March 2026. It was chosen for its creativity and visual impact in reflecting the region’s heritage and HIE’s role in shaping progress over six decades.

""

The winning design

Our colleagues loved Fiona’s use of colour, which reflects the land, sea, sky and people of the region, capturing both the strength and gentle beauty of the Highlands and Islands. The use of HIE’s corporate blue and green provides a strong link to our brand, symbolising the support offered to businesses and communities across the region. The new HIE tartan will serve as a lasting symbol of the connection between people, place and opportunity.

The two other short-listed entries came from Nadia Vidinova, study Contemporary Art Practice at UHI Perth and a joint entry by Rona MacGillivray and Chase Nelson, who are both fine art students at Moray School of Art, based at UHI Moray in Elgin.

A word from the judges

Deputy chair of HIE, Freda Newton who was one of the judges, said:

“Thank you to everyone who took the time and care to design and submit their tartans. We received a great many impressive entries, and selecting a shortlist was no easy task I congratulate Fiona on her success. We were impressed with how she drew on colours from mountains, moors and coastlines along with HIE’s corporate shades to create a vibrant tartan that symbolises many of the region’s characteristics.”
